Historian, Dr. Paul George of HistoryMiami will host a complimentary walking tour of Surfside on Jan 27 to share its colorful history, starting with the opening of Surf Club in the 1920's.

The University of Miami School of Architecture and Bakehouse Art Complex will host Los Angeles-based Architect Michael Maltzan. After a short presentation, Terence Riley will join Maltzan for a conversation about the role architecture plays in preserving creative spaces for artists.
